Understanding Freight Elevators

Freight elevators are designed to transport heavy loads, making them essential in warehouses, factories, and large retail operations. Unlike traditional passenger elevators, these systems are built for durability and can accommodate various specifications, tailored to the facility's needs.

Cost Considerations

Maria Lopez, a financial analyst specializing in construction projects, points out the financial advantages of turnkey solutions. “With a Freight Elevator Turnkey Project, you typically have a set price from the start, which reduces the risk of unexpected costs.” This fixed pricing model allows companies to budget effectively while enhancing project transparency.

Importance of Compliance and Safety

Safety regulations are crucial in the installation of freight elevators. Sarah Jennings, a compliance officer, asserts, “Turnkey projects usually have the advantage of teams familiar with local regulations, ensuring that all safety checks are rigorously adhered to.” This compliance not only protects workers but also enhances the building's overall reputation.
